Confirmation via Intranet (PS-CON) 
Projects are seldom self-contained within the four walls of your company; often you have your own employees or subcontractors working at customer or remote locations. How do you monitor these activities and how can you stay up-to-date on their progress?
SAP’s Intranet solution provides you with the answer to these questions by allowing your employees or authorized third parties to confirm project data using the Intranet. The people performing the activity want to make reports quickly and easily, while the project manager is interested in staying on top of the activities in his project. The more quicker confirmations are made, the sooner the project manager can see if there are problems requiring action.
Confirmations of network activities in the SAP system provide the basis for actual dates and costs as well as for analysis using the project information system.

Intranet
· You can design the Intranet screen layout to meet your needs without modifying the SAP system
· You can confirm individual activities or a group of activities from different networks
· You receive he confirmation online, that is, right after it has been made
· You can identify and react to problems quickly
· You can make confirmations at any time of the day or night, anywhere in the world (provided the SAP system is available)
· You can enter the data quickly and easily
· You can be new to the SAP system and still confirm network activities
· You can make confirmations directly in the Intranet without having to call or send a fax
The people who confirm project data using the Intranet must have a user in the SAP system with the following authorizations:
Authorization |
Description |
C_AFKO_AWK |
CIM: Plant for order type of the order |
C_AFKO_DIS |
Network: MRPG (plant) and transaction type |
C_AFRU_APL |
Confirmation: Authorization for actual work center |
C_MLST_BGR |
PS: Milestones (authorization group) |
C_PROJ_TCD |
PS: Transaction-specific authorizations in Project System |
M_MSEG_BWA |
Goods movements: Movement types |
M_MSEG_WWA |
Goods movements: Plant |
PLOG |
PD: Personnel planning and development |
P_ABAP |
HR: Reporting |
P_ORIGIN |
HR: Master data |
P_ORGXX |
HR: Master data - extended check |
P_PCLX |
HR: Cluster |
S_TCODE |
Auth. check against transaction code at transaction start |
When you make a confirmation in the Intranet, the SAP system automatically provides you with:
· Dates are proposed
· Work is proposed
· Activity type
· Plant
The following functions which you can perform in the confirmation transaction in the SAP system are not available in the Intranet solution:
· Setting a user status
· Entering a long text
· Displaying an error log for errors that occurred during cost calculation

In the transaction in the SAP system, you can record withdrawals of material components, however, in the Intranet transaction, only backflushing is allowed.
In addition to being able to change the layout of the Intranet screen, you can also make modifications to the SAP development objects.

Every change to a SAP development object used in an Intranet application is considered a modification.
Therefore, you should never change the development objects in the standard version.
The service name of this Internet Application Component is CNW1. You can find all the relevant data under this service name in the SAP@Web Studio.
In the standard system, the Internet application component provides you with the most important fields in a generic layout. The SAP system exchanges data with the Intranet using the dictionary structure WWW_AFRUD and transaction CNW1.
When you create your own transaction based on the standard application, you can change the HTML file and select different fields from the dictionary structure to be displayed on the screen.
